Job/Internship Description

During the internship, the student will be familiarized with Arkema's products and processes, with emphasis on the lithium-ion battery concept, formulation, and cell assembly at lab scale, as an entry-level chemist in the initial training phase.

Initial goals, objectives, and expectations:
- Become well-trained in Arkema's safety culture, rules, and regulations of safe lab practices

- Become familiar with resources available at the research site, responsibilities, and personnel

- Gain introduction to Arkema materials and formulating processes by individual trainer

- Maintain clean, orderly, and safe working environment and a well-organized research notebook/database

New knowledge, skills, or techniques the intern will acquire:

- Formulate solvent-free electrode slurries and cast high-quality electrodes and coat separator that achieve performance targets

- Characterize physical and electrochemical performance of electrodes

- Help with analyses to identify failure mechanisms and product improvement opportunities

- Submit samples for analytical testing and follow up for results

- Record, analyze, and summarize findings for internal/external reports

The intern will work under close supervision to ensure the experimental work is planned and carried out in a safe, correct manner. Results will be reviewed to help gain a good understanding of the experiments, their significance, and the interdependency of different parameters.

The main tasks during this phase are to design and execute experiments in support of one or more projects. A typical experiment may take from a few days to up to a month to gain understanding of all aspects of electrode fabrication and performance (formulating slurries, processing electrodes, performing applicative testing, fabricating battery cells, and evaluating electrochemical performance). Most learning will be accomplished through collaborative work within the group. Management of multiple and sometimes changing priorities is a challenge that will require high flexibility.
